DIPA Feat. Peacharine.

We were very fortunate to be one of a handful of breweries in the UK to get hold of this new and exciting hop variety from Freestyle Hops in NZ. Giant Peach is an 8% Double IPA with Peacharine, backed up with Citra and Galaxy spectrum.

We're tasting juicy peach, fleshy nectarine and strawberries.

26th June 2024
Can. A mild to medium haze on this gold beer, small bubbly pale cream colour head. A light but pleasing stone fruits nose. Light palate, mildly dry, decent fine carbonation. Light smooth malts, mildly thin on the mouthfeel but plenty creamy sweet. Citra and Galaxy do what they do in 2024, decent citrus, broad banded and reasonably bright. Galaxy bringing that light tropical fruits. Anyone remember when Galaxy was fruit salad and a ton of bitterness? Pecharine is the new boy in town. Never easy to judge a new hop when chucked in with heavy hitters but here, a definite floral peach, quite sweet with it. Light smooth finish finds soft citrus coming back to the fore. Could do with a hoppy edge of some sort here, bitterness, savoury skunk or hop spice - take yer pick. However, the light hop fruity character that has been presented in this brew, I find quite seductive and very drinkable.
